Your Challenge

  • Develop quality assurance data packages for customer review.
  • Review and approve bills of material and purchase requisitions related to assigned projects. Prepare and provide detailed quality assurance inputs to such documents.
  • Review component certifications to ensure full compliance with purchase order requirements.
  • Review and evaluate contractual requirements in specifications and drawings with specific attention to quality requirements.
  • Ensure 100% quality and regulatory compliance in accordance with documented procedures for all aspects of functional responsibility.
  • Provide subject matter expertise while interacting with internal and external customers as well as suppliers by meeting regularly, responding to requests, and resolving issues as they may arise.
  • Review, evaluate, and answer customer correspondence.
  • Participate in the preparation and maintenance of quality program manuals and related department and divisional procedures.
  • Review and evaluate in-process rejections, obtain responses, evaluate root causes, and implement corrective action when needed.
  • Identify potential project quality issues.
  • Perform internal audits.

Curtiss-Wright Engineered Pump Division (EPD) and its predecessor companies have been providing naval and maritime technological expertise since 1847. EPD’s pumps go to the heart of the systems that enable the Navy’s ships and submarines to protect our nation. Today, EPD is the leading supplier of mission-critical pumps for the U.S. Navy’s Ford & Nimitz Class aircraft carriers and Virginia Class submarines, as well as the Navy’s next generation Columbia Class submarine. EPD also supports the entire naval fleet with various innovative pumping solutions such as composite pumps and parts, and provides complete overhaul, upgrade and field service capabilities.
